Abstract

本发明公开了一种快递隐私信息保密方法,其中该方法包括:获取外界向编码终端器输入的隐私信息,利用预先训练的深度自编码器的编码网络对隐私信息进行编码得到对应数字信息;将数字信息转化成条形码,打印包括有条形码的快递单,并指示收件员将快递单附于对应的快递上发出;接收外界向解码终端器输入的扫描指令,并在扫描指令的触发下对快递单上的条形码进行扫描得到对应数字信息;将数字信息发送至云端,指示云端利用深度自编码器的解码网络对数字信息进行解码得到对应隐私信息,并指示配送员将对应快递配送给与隐私信息对应的收件人。从而避免了他人(包括快递员)对隐私信息的获取,能够有效保护快递行业中客户隐私信息的安全。

The invention discloses a method for keeping secret express private information, wherein the method comprises: obtaining private information input from the outside to an encoding terminal, and encoding the private information by using a pre-trained deep self-encoder encoding network to obtain corresponding digital information; The digital information is converted into a barcode, and the courier list with the barcode is printed, and the recipient is instructed to attach the courier list to the corresponding courier; receive the scanning command input from the outside to the decoding terminal, and scan the courier under the trigger of the scanning command Scan the barcode on the bill to obtain the corresponding digital information; send the digital information to the cloud, instruct the cloud to use the decoding network of the deep self-encoder to decode the digital information to obtain the corresponding private information, and instruct the courier to deliver the corresponding courier to the private information corresponding recipients. Thereby, others (including couriers) are prevented from obtaining private information, and the security of customer private information in the express delivery industry can be effectively protected.

请参阅图1,其示出了本发明实施例提供的一种快递隐私信息保密方法的流程图,可以包括:Please refer to Fig. 1, which shows a flowchart of a method for keeping private express delivery information provided by an embodiment of the present invention, which may include:

S11:获取外界向编码终端器输入的隐私信息,利用预先训练的深度自编码器的编码网络对隐私信息进行编码得到对应数字信息。S11: Obtain the private information input from the outside to the encoding terminal, and use the pre-trained deep autoencoder encoding network to encode the private information to obtain corresponding digital information.

需要说明的是,当寄件人需要寄出快递时,可以预约收件员取件,进而向收件员提供的编码终端器输入隐私信息,隐私信息可以包括收件人及寄件人姓名、联系方式、具体工作或者家庭地址等信息,另外,这些信息中的所有文字(包括其他符号)均可以通过16×16的点阵来表示,而16×16点阵可以转化成元素仅为0或1的16×16矩阵,这个矩阵每一列按顺序进行拼接即转化成256×1的列向量,将256×1的列向量作为深度自编码器网络的编码网络的输入,经深度自编码器编码部分计算后输出四个实数,即数字信息,需要说明的是,对应的深度自编码器的结构图可以如图2所示。另外编码终端器可以包括无线传输功能,打印功能、键盘功能及显示功能,其中无线传输功能是编码终端器可以与云端进行数据传输,键盘功能用于信息输入,显示功能可以是显示寄件人输入的信息,以供寄件人确认。It should be noted that when the sender needs to send a courier, he can make an appointment for the recipient to pick up the package, and then enter the private information into the coding terminal provided by the recipient. The private information can include the recipient and sender's name, Information such as contact information, specific work or home address, etc. In addition, all texts (including other symbols) in these information can be represented by a 16×16 dot matrix, and the 16×16 dot matrix can be converted into elements only 0 or A 16×16 matrix of 1, each column of this matrix is spliced in order to convert it into a 256×1 column vector, and the 256×1 column vector is used as the input of the encoding network of the deep self-encoder network, which is encoded by the deep self-encoder Four real numbers, ie, digital information, are output after partial calculation. It should be noted that the structure diagram of the corresponding deep autoencoder can be shown in FIG. 2 . In addition, the coding terminal can include wireless transmission function, printing function, keyboard function and display function, wherein the wireless transmission function is that the coding terminal can perform data transmission with the cloud, the keyboard function is used for information input, and the display function can be used to display the sender's input information for the sender to confirm.

S12:将数字信息转化成条形码,打印包括有条形码的快递单,并指示收件员将快递单附于对应的快递上发出。S12: Convert the digital information into a barcode, print a courier note including the barcode, and instruct the receiver to attach the courier note to the corresponding courier and send it out.

将数字信息转化成条形码,并打印包括有条形码的快递单,以由寄件人将该快递单与快递一同发出。Convert the digital information into a barcode, and print the express note including the barcode, so that the express note can be sent together with the express by the sender.

S13:接收外界向解码终端器输入的扫描指令,并在扫描指令的触发下对快递单上的条形码进行扫描得到对应数字信息。S13: Receive the scanning instruction input from the outside to the decoding terminal, and scan the barcode on the express delivery form under the trigger of the scanning instruction to obtain the corresponding digital information.

当快递经过运输后需要被配送时,配送员可以向解码终端器输入扫描指令,以通过对条形码进行扫描得到对应的数字信息。When the courier needs to be delivered after being transported, the courier can input scanning instructions to the decoding terminal to obtain the corresponding digital information by scanning the barcode.

S14:将数字信息发送至云端,指示云端利用深度自编码器的解码网络对数字信息进行解码得到对应隐私信息,并指示配送员将对应快递配送给与隐私信息对应的收件人。S14: Send the digital information to the cloud, instruct the cloud to use the decoding network of the deep autoencoder to decode the digital information to obtain the corresponding private information, and instruct the courier to deliver the corresponding courier to the recipient corresponding to the private information.

其中将数字信息发送至云端可以通过无线网络实现;在云端上将数字信息作为深度自编码器网络解码网络的输入,经深度自编码器计算后输出256×1的列向量,将256×1的列向量按矩阵的列方向顺序填写转化成16×16的矩阵,该16×16的矩阵即为一个具体汉字的16×16点阵,通过该16×16点阵即显示出了该具体文字符号,从而实现数字信息的解码。由此,配送员可以通过解密所得到的隐私信息确定出收件人的联系方式及收件地址等信息,从而实现快递的配送。Among them, sending digital information to the cloud can be realized through a wireless network; on the cloud, the digital information is used as the input of the deep autoencoder network decoding network, and the 256×1 column vector is output after the deep autoencoder is calculated, and the 256×1 The column vector is filled in and transformed into a 16×16 matrix according to the column direction of the matrix. The 16×16 matrix is a 16×16 dot matrix of a specific Chinese character, and the specific character symbol is displayed through the 16×16 dot matrix , so as to realize the decoding of digital information. As a result, the delivery staff can determine the recipient's contact information, receiving address and other information by decrypting the private information obtained, thereby realizing the express delivery.

本申请公开的技术方案,在需要发出快递时,利用预先训练的深度自编码器的编码网络将外界输入的隐私信息编码成对应数字信息,并将该数字信息转化成的条形码包含于打印的快递单上与快递一同发出;在需要配送快递时,对快递单上的条形码扫描得到数字信息,并利用深度自编码器的解码网络对数字信息解码得到隐私信息,以由该隐私信息实现快递的配送;可见,快递的隐私信息在运输前、运输中及运输后均以条形码的形式进行展现,从而避免了他人(包括快递员)对隐私信息的获取,能够有效保护快递行业中客户隐私信息的安全。In the technical solution disclosed in this application, when a courier needs to be delivered, the pre-trained deep self-encoder encoding network is used to encode the private information input from the outside into corresponding digital information, and the barcode converted from the digital information is included in the printed courier. The bill is sent together with the courier; when the courier needs to be delivered, scan the barcode on the courier to get the digital information, and use the decoding network of the deep self-encoder to decode the digital information to obtain the private information, so as to realize the delivery of the courier by the private information It can be seen that the private information of express delivery is displayed in the form of barcodes before, during and after transportation, thereby avoiding the acquisition of private information by others (including couriers), and effectively protecting the security of customer privacy information in the express delivery industry .

需要说明的是,本申请中使用的深度自编码器网络,可以如图2所示,一共7层,每层神经元个数如2图中所示,本发明所针对的需要进行编码的文本信息,对于汉字则为汉字的字形码;字形码是汉字的输出码,输出汉字时都采用图形方式,无论汉字的笔画多少,每个汉字都可以写在同样大小的方块中,通常用16×16点阵来显示;对于其他的文字或符号也可以用16×16点阵来显示;16×16点阵可以转化成由0和1组成的16×16的矩阵,而这个矩阵同样也可以转化成256×1的列向量,而这个列向量中的每一个元素将在网络训练中对应的作为该深度自编码器网络中输入层Layer L1层256个神经元的输入值;进一步地,该深度自编码器网络的训练样本的输入值及其对应的标签可以为7445个汉字和图形字符的字形码所转换的列向量,也可以是其他文字或符号的16×16点阵所转换的列向量,其中网络的训练集和测试集完全一样,由此可以保证训练出来的网络在编码和解码过程中正确率为100%。另外需要说明的是,影响该深度自编码器网络正确编码和解码的变量(即权值和偏差)个数256×120+120×40+40×4+4×40+40×120+120×256+256+120+40+4+40+120=71940,而这些变量的取值均为0到1之间的小数位数可以根据需要而自定义的实数,这些变量在网络的重新训练后所取的值都是完全不同的,并且这些变量只要跟训练结束后的值不是完全一样,则无法进行正确的解码,即使是这71940个变量中的其中一个变量稍微有一点改变,得出的文本内容也是毫无逻辑毫无关联的随机文字或乱码;进一步地,可以通过对深度自编码器网络的重新训练,更新网络的权值和偏差,改变深度自编码器编码部分网络的编码和解码规则,从而提高信息保密等级;另外,本发明所基于的深度自编码器在正式使用以前,须对该深度自编码器网络完成训练。本申请中通过深度自编码器实现编码及解密能够有效提高信息的保密性及安全性。It should be noted that the deep self-encoder network used in this application can be as shown in Figure 2, a total of 7 layers, the number of neurons in each layer is as shown in Figure 2, the text that needs to be encoded for the present invention Information, for Chinese characters, it is the font code of Chinese characters; the font code is the output code of Chinese characters, and all Chinese characters are output in graphic mode. Regardless of the number of strokes of Chinese characters, each Chinese character can be written in the same size square, usually with 16× 16 dot matrix to display; 16×16 dot matrix can also be used to display other characters or symbols; 16×16 dot matrix can be converted into a 16×16 matrix composed of 0 and 1, and this matrix can also be converted into a 256×1 column vector, and each element in this column vector will correspond to the input value of 256 neurons in the input layer Layer L1 layer in the depth autoencoder network in the network training; further, the depth The input value of the training sample of the self-encoder network and its corresponding label can be a column vector converted from the glyph code of 7445 Chinese characters and graphic characters, or a column vector converted from a 16×16 dot matrix of other characters or symbols , where the training set of the network is exactly the same as the test set, so that the correct rate of the trained network in the process of encoding and decoding can be guaranteed to be 100%. In addition, it should be noted that the number of variables (ie, weights and biases) that affect the correct encoding and decoding of the deep autoencoder network is 256×120+120×40+40×4+4×40+40×120+120× 256+256+120+40+4+40+120=71940, and the values of these variables are all real numbers with decimal places between 0 and 1 that can be customized according to needs. After the retraining of the network, these variables The values taken are completely different, and as long as these variables are not exactly the same as the values after training, correct decoding cannot be performed, even if one of the 71940 variables changes slightly, the obtained The text content is also illogical and irrelevant random text or garbled characters; further, by retraining the deep autoencoder network, the weights and deviations of the network can be updated, and the encoding and decoding of the deep autoencoder encoding part of the network can be changed rules, thereby improving the level of information security; in addition, before the deep autoencoder based on the present invention is officially used, the deep autoencoder network must be trained. In this application, implementing encoding and decryption through a deep autoencoder can effectively improve the confidentiality and security of information.

本发明实施例提供的一种快递隐私信息保密方法,打印出包括有条形码的快递单之前,还可以包括:A method for keeping private express delivery information provided by an embodiment of the present invention may further include:

获取外界向编码终端器输入的配送网点以及编码终端器接收到配送网点后自动生成的订单号,配送网点为距离对应收件人最近的配送网点;Obtain the delivery network input from the outside to the encoding terminal and the order number automatically generated by the encoding terminal after receiving the delivery network. The delivery network is the delivery network closest to the corresponding recipient;

对应的,打印出包括有条形码的快递单,可以包括:Correspondingly, print out the courier note including the barcode, which can include:

打印出包括有条形码、配送网点及订单号的快递单,其中条形码对应所包含的加密后的隐私信息包括收件人和寄件人的姓名、联系方式、工作或家庭地址。Print out the courier list including the barcode, distribution network and order number, where the encrypted private information contained in the barcode corresponds to the name, contact information, work or home address of the recipient and sender.

其中需要说明的是,配送网点可以由需要寄出快递的寄件人进行输入,由此,能够使得快递可以基于快递单被配送至配送网点,方便配送目的地的确定及快递的配送。另外,快递被发出后一般是被交由寄件人所在的快递网点,进而由该快递网点将快递发送至当地的处理中心,进而由当地的处理中心分拣后发送至目的地的处理中心,进而由目的地的处理中心分拣后将快递发送至收件人对应的配送网点,而在上述两个处理中心中,为了实现对快递的信息登录可以通过扫描订单号实现,简单快捷。另外本申请中的隐私信息可以包括收件人及寄件人的姓名、联系方式、工作或家庭住址以及其他根据实际需要设定的信息。It should be noted that the delivery network can be input by the sender who needs to send the courier, so that the courier can be delivered to the delivery network based on the courier order, which facilitates the determination of the delivery destination and the delivery of the courier. In addition, after the courier is sent out, it is generally handed over to the courier outlet where the sender is located, and then the courier outlet will send the courier to the local processing center, and then the local processing center will sort it and send it to the destination processing center. Then, after sorting by the processing center at the destination, the courier will be sent to the distribution network corresponding to the recipient. In the above two processing centers, in order to realize the information registration of the courier, it can be realized by scanning the order number, which is simple and fast. In addition, the privacy information in this application may include the name, contact information, work or home address of the recipient and sender, and other information set according to actual needs.

本发明实施例提供的一种快递隐私信息保密方法,接收外界向解码终端器输入的扫描指令之前,还可以包括:A method for securing private express delivery information provided by an embodiment of the present invention may further include:

接收配送员向解码终端器录入的配送员指纹,并对配送员指纹进行验证,如果验证通过,则执行接收外界向解码终端器输入的扫描指令的步骤。Receive the delivery person's fingerprint entered into the decoding terminal by the delivery person, and verify the delivery person's fingerprint, and if the verification is passed, perform the step of receiving the scanning instruction input from the outside to the decoding terminal.

需要说明的是,配送员在配发个人解码终端器时,需要向解码终端器录入自己的指纹,之后每次对数字信息解码前都要对该配送员指纹进行验证,也即判断该配送员是否有权限对对应快递进行处理,上述步骤即为通过对配送员指纹的验证判断配送员是否有权限对对应快递进行处理的步骤,如果验证通过,则执行接收外界向解码终端器输入的扫描指令的步骤,以使得配送员可以基于利用解码终端器实现快递对应条形码的扫描,否则,则拒绝实现上述扫描过程,从而进一步保证了隐私信息的安全性。What needs to be explained is that when the delivery staff distributes the personal decoding terminal, they need to enter their own fingerprints into the decoding terminal, and then each time before decoding the digital information, the delivery staff's fingerprints must be verified, that is, the delivery staff must be judged. Whether you have the authority to process the corresponding courier, the above steps are the steps to judge whether the courier has the authority to process the corresponding courier by verifying the fingerprint of the courier. If the verification is passed, execute the scanning command input from the outside to the decoding terminal Steps, so that the courier can scan the barcode corresponding to the courier based on the use of the decoding terminal, otherwise, refuse to implement the above scanning process, thereby further ensuring the security of private information.

本发明实施例提供的一种快递隐私信息保密方法,对配送员指纹进行验证,可以包括:The embodiment of the present invention provides a method for keeping secret express private information, which verifies the fingerprint of the delivery person, which may include:

将配送员指纹与解码终端器的终端编号上传至云端,指示云端判断配送员指纹与终端编码是否对应,如果是,则说明验证通过,如果否,则说明验证未通过。Upload the delivery member's fingerprint and the terminal number of the decoding terminal to the cloud, and instruct the cloud to determine whether the delivery member's fingerprint corresponds to the terminal code. If yes, the verification is passed. If not, the verification is not passed.

需要说明的是,解码终端器获取到配送员的指纹后,可以通过自身具有的无线传输模块将配送员指纹上传至云端,云端存储有不同的解码终端器与配送员指纹的对应关系,因此如果云端确定出上传的配送员指纹与解码终端器的终端编码相对应,则说明配送员指纹对应的配送员对解码终端器具有权限,从而说明对配送员的验证通过,否则,则说明配送员对解码终端器不具有权限,则说明对配送员的验证不通过,从而通过这种验证方式有效实现对配送员的验证。另外需要说明的是,利用深度自编码器对数字信息的解码可以是由云端实现,即云端对配送员验证通过后则执行上述解码过程,当然也可以由解码终端器实现,具体可以根据实际需要进行确定,均在本发明的保护范围之内。It should be noted that after the decoding terminal obtains the delivery person's fingerprint, it can upload the delivery person's fingerprint to the cloud through its own wireless transmission module. The cloud storage has different correspondences between the decoding terminal and the delivery person's fingerprint, so if If the cloud confirms that the uploaded deliveryman's fingerprint corresponds to the terminal code of the decoding terminal, it means that the deliveryman corresponding to the deliveryman's fingerprint has authority over the decoding terminal, thus indicating that the verification of the deliveryman has passed; otherwise, it means that the deliveryman has the authority to decode the terminal If the decoding terminal does not have authority, it means that the verification of the delivery person is not passed, so that the verification of the delivery person is effectively realized through this verification method. In addition, it should be noted that the decoding of digital information by using the deep autoencoder can be realized by the cloud, that is, the cloud will execute the above decoding process after the verification of the delivery personnel is passed. Of course, it can also be realized by the decoding terminal, which can be based on actual needs. Determination is within the protection scope of the present invention.
